WebGreenPoint Mortgage Funding, Inc. GPM was acquired on April 8, 1999. On September 30, 1999, the Bank transferred all of the issued and outstanding shares of GPM to Headlands. Also, on September 30, 1999, GreenPoint Mortgage Corp. (a wholly-owned subsidiary of Headlands) merged into GPM, with GPM as the surviving entity.
